Bridgehampton, NY. September 8, 2011. I attended the Hampton Classic Horse Show and once again it was a great success, despite a delayed start due to Hurricane Irene.  

Not only have millions of people been impacted by the hurricane, but many animals as well. Sadly, as a consequence, the Hampton Classic Adoption Day in partnership with the ASPCA (I'm a member of the board) was cancelled.  The event was a huge success last year: every animal brought to the show was adopted and we had hoped for the same this year. But all is not lost, the First Annual Hampton Classic virtual adoption month, also in partnership with the ASPCA, is off the ground.
